2024 Compare Cities Economy:
Highland, UT vs Henderson, NV

Change Cities
Highlights
- Household income in Henderson, is 49% less than it is in Highland and is 13% above the National Average.
- Highland unemployment rate is 2.5%.
- Henderson unemployment rate is 7.3%.
 Highland, UTHenderson, NVUnited States
 Unemployment Rate2.5%7.3%6.0%
 Recent Job Growth2.6%3.5%1.6%
 Future Job Growth51.7%42.1%33.5%
 Sales Taxes6.9%8.3%6.2%
 Income Taxes5.0%0.0%4.6%
 Income per Cap.$48,617$43,264$37,638
 Household Income$156,136$79,611$69,021
 Family Median Income$157,566$94,312$85,028
